The U.S. Department of Agriculture, Animal and Plant Health Inspection Service announce this funding opportunity to carry out the Plant Protection Act Section 7721 (PPA 7721) National Clean Plant Network (NCPN) program. APHIS will consider project proposals that clearly and directly support the strategic goals and objectives of the National Clean Plant Network as described in the NCPN Strategic Plan . The purpose of the NCPN program is to establish a network of Clean Plant Centers for diagnostic and pathogen elimination services to produce clean propagative plant material and to maintain blocks of pathogen-tested plant material in sites located throughout the United States.
